## TilePrime Prefetcher — Onboarding Notes

Welcome to the TilePrime maintenance rotation at Cartovale. The prefetcher watches viewport drift and warms the tile cache two zoom levels ahead; its scheduler lives in `prefetch/planner.go` and must never exceed the bandwidth budget set by the Harborline CDN contract. If the planner's encrypted state store refuses to open after a crash, you will need the recovery passphrase to reinitialize it. That passphrase is recorded directly below this paragraph:

recovery phrase for bahif-yahof: belax-sorox-novdor-quenwyn-quenax-joreth

# Build provenance: Bouncehawk (email bounce processor)

Quick orientation for whoever inherits this: Bouncehawk parses bounce notifications and flags dead addresses for the mailer. Builds come out of the Fernway pipeline, signed at the packaging stage, with the SBOM attached as an artifact. If you ever need to verify what's actually running in prod, don't trust the version string in the footer — it lags. Instead, check the provenance attestation against the deployed image. The currently attested production build is the following.

build token for tawif-bahip: htk31_68bba16e1afabfef4ecc69408c06f16

Ticket: SketchLoom undo/redo service auth failing

Hey sec review folks — the history service behind SketchLoom's diagram editor (the thing that stores undo/redo snapshots) started rejecting calls Tuesday. Root cause: the service credential expired and nobody got the renewal ping. Undo works locally but redo across sessions is dead. Marta rotated the credential this morning and confirmed the history stack replays cleanly. Flagging here for audit trail purposes. The replacement key for the snapshot service is below.

API key for kageg-yawip: vxb15-hPYGepB2Ktrw1iB

Ticket: GH-armature drift in Fernhaus controller. Staging and prod configs diverged again — humidity calibration offsets were hand-edited on prod last sprint and never backported. Sensor drift alarms are now firing against stale thresholds. Fix: make staging authoritative, regenerate prod from it, delete the manual overrides. Please review the diff carefully before merge. For reference, the values currently live on prod are these.

settings of tagug-fajof:
[zorwyn]
host = zorwyn.nelvrosys.corp
user = zorwyn_svc
database = zorwyn_prod